Madras High Court Releases On Probation Mother Who Killed Her Two Daughters Due To Societal Taunts About Bearing Only Female Children
Case: Sathiya v. State
Coram: Justice Bharatha Chakravarthy
Case No.: Crl.A.No.718 of 2019
Court Observation: It is a matter of great pain that the appellant/ accused, being the mother, should feel ashamed for giving birth to female children and even would attempt to commit suicide and to kill the children.
Therefore, I am of the view that the Trial Court had rightly followed the dictum of the judgment in Suyambukani’s case (cited supra) and refused to convict the appellant/accused for the offence under Section 302 of the Indian Penal Code and convicted her under Section 304(ii) (2 counts) of the Indian Penal Code.
